Svelteツールチップライブラリを作成


概要


私は軽量のツールチップライブラリを作成しました.初めての図書館を作りました.しかし、それはおかげで微風でしたsvelte-kit .

私の作ったもの


前述のように、私はsvelteアクションベースのツールチップライブラリを作成しました.ここにレポとデモページにリンクを残します.
Repo: https://github.com/K-Sato1995/svelte-tooltip
デモ:https://svelte-tooltip-k-sato1995.vercel.app/

svelteキットでライブラリを作る方法


svelte-kit package 現在書き込み時に実験的です( 2022/03/24 ).svelte-kit ライブラリを超簡単に作成できます.ライブラリを作成するときの唯一の顕著な違いsvelte-kit とWebアプリケーションを作成するsvelte-kit 公共の場所の場所です.
  • あなたが作成したいものに基づいて、公共の面前のものの場所
  • src/routes : Webアプリケーションを作成するsvelte-kit
  • src/lib : ライブラリを作成するにはsvelte-kit
  • そして、それを避けるために、あなたが今しなければならないすべてはコードを書いて、以下のコマンドを実行することによってそれを構築して、発表することです.
    $ npm run package // build the package from the code under src/lib
    $ cd package // move to the package directory
    $ npm publish // publish the package
    
    ライブラリの作成についての詳細はsvelte-kit 下記の公式文書をチェックしてください.
    SvelteKit docs